I dont know how many theyre going to be in 10 years. rose willock montserrat has always been a place where people from different parts of the world came to, starting from the 16th or 17th century, when the irish people first came. Montserrat adopted several place names and people names very similar to ireland. Our National Colors are green and white. And of course, you see the greenery around you. The hills and the valleys and the goats; so typical of ireland. However, the sea, thats for everyones sight, the mountains, that are for everyones sight. How can you not love montserrat . Sophie Fouron rose willock, journalist and radio talk show host. She chose to stay on montserrat for better or worst.
